
Discraft Soft Magnet
The Discraft Soft Magnet is a stable putt & approach (2/3/-1/1) - good for intermediate players.

Soft Magnet FAQ
Is the Soft Magnet overstable or understable?
The Discraft Soft Magnet is rated stable (stability +0), with flight numbers 2/3/-1/1 - turn -1, fade 1.
Is the Soft Magnet good for beginners?
Good for intermediate players. With a speed of 2 and turn of -1, it is moderate to control for newer players (beginner score 62/100).
How far does the Soft Magnet fly?
Roughly 169 ft at recreational arm speed, 213 ft at intermediate, and up to 260 ft for advanced players. Estimated from its speed (2) and glide (3).
